EAVDK Self-drilling screws
Description
EAVDK self-drilling screws are designed for assembling galvanized steel components, allowing drilling and fastening operations in a single step.
Their use eliminates the need for punching or pre-drilling, significantly reducing installation time and simplifying on-site assembly operations.
Designed for HVAC and construction applications, they ensure high tightening capacity and reliable fastening, providing consistent mechanical performance over time.
Characteristics
Material: galvanized steel.
Domed head with square drive.
Under-head serrations to improve grip on the support.
Self-drilling tip for a maximum thickness of 1.9 mm.
Tensile strength: 700 kg.
Nominal torque: 4.7 Nm.

Installation
To ensure optimal performance, a driving speed between 1800 and 2500 rpm is recommended.
Ensure that the drilling point length is suitable for the total thickness of the materials to be assembled and that a minimum penetration of at least 3 threads beyond the support is achieved.
